On‑site assessment and load calculations
A reliable installation starts with an on‑site assessment and proper load calculation (Manual J). Technicians measure your home’s:
- Square footage and orientation (sun exposure matters in Haines City).
- Insulation levels, window types and shading.
- Air infiltration and planned occupancy.
- Duct layout and condition.
From that data, a Manual J load calculation determines the cooling and heating capacity your home actually needs. Proper sizing prevents short cycling, uneven temperatures, and premature equipment wear—especially important in Florida’s high cooling demand.
Guidance on selecting energy‑efficient units and proper sizing
Energy efficiency and correct sizing go hand in hand:
- Look for SEER and HSPF ratings: higher SEER (Seasonal Energy Efficiency Ratio) units use less energy to cool. In Haines City, higher SEER ratings deliver the most savings during long cooling seasons.
- Consider variable‑speed compressors and multi‑stage systems: they modulate output for more consistent temperatures, improved humidity control, and quieter operation.
- Evaluate heat pump options: modern heat pumps offer efficient cooling and heating for Florida’s mild winters.
- Balance first‑cost and lifecycle cost: a slightly pricier, higher‑efficiency unit often reduces lifetime energy bills and qualifies for incentives.
Proper sizing from the Manual J prevents undersized systems from running continuously and oversized systems from short cycling, which worsens indoor humidity control.
Ductwork evaluation and modifications
Duct condition directly affects comfort and efficiency:
- Inspect for leaks, disconnected joints, and inadequate insulation—common issues that increase cooling loads.
- Address undersized return ducts, poorly located supply registers, or excessive static pressure.
- Consider sealing and insulating ducts, adding returns, or redesigning runs for better airflow.
- For homes without existing ducts or with irreparable systems, ductless mini‑splits are an efficient alternative.
Good ductwork ensures balanced airflow, better humidity control, and lower utility bills.
Permits and code compliance in Haines City
HVAC installations must comply with the Florida Building Code and local Polk County or Haines City permit requirements. A professional installer will:
- Verify required permits and schedule inspections.
- Ensure equipment meets local code for hurricane straps, electrical disconnects, refrigeration safety, and proper clearances.
- Provide documentation inspectors need for final sign‑off.
Following code protects your property value, safety, and insurance coverage.
Typical installation process and expected timeline
A standard residential HVAC replacement usually follows these steps:
- Pre‑installation site visit and final equipment selection.
- Obtain permits and order equipment.
- Day 1: Remove old equipment, prepare pad/rails and access, begin duct modifications if needed.
- Day 2: Set new outdoor unit and indoor coil or air handler, make duct and refrigerant connections, install thermostat and electrical hook‑ups.
- Commissioning: evacuate and charge refrigerant, calibrate controls, and run initial performance checks.
- Final inspection and homeowner walkthrough.
Most straight replacements take 1–3 days. Extensive ductwork, structural modifications, or custom systems extend the timeline.
Warranty, manufacturer registration, and maintenance plan
- Manufacturer warranty covers defects in equipment; labor warranties cover installation workmanship. Confirm both types and get registration completed to preserve extended warranty eligibility.
- Keep copies of installation documents, serial numbers, and warranty cards.
- Establish a maintenance plan: biannual tuneups (pre‑season cooling and heating checks) extend equipment life, preserve efficiency, and maintain warranty requirements.
Post‑installation testing and walkthrough
A thorough post‑installation check shows the system is operating as intended:
- Measure airflow, static pressure, and supply/return temperatures.
- Verify refrigerant charge and electrical safety.
- Test thermostat operation and zoning controls.
- Check condensate drain, pan alarms, and airflow balance.
- Provide a homeowner walkthrough with system documentation, filter sizes, recommended maintenance schedule, and tips for optimal thermostat settings.
Financing options and available rebates
Several pathways can make energy‑efficient HVAC more affordable:
- Contractor or third‑party financing with fixed payments or deferred interest.
- Utility rebates for high‑efficiency equipment or heat pumps offered by local or regional energy providers.
- Manufacturer incentives that reduce purchase cost for qualifying models.
- Federal tax credits or statewide efficiency programs that may apply to certain high‑efficiency systems.
Ask for documentation of applicable rebates and incentive eligibility tied to specific equipment SEER/HSPF ratings and installation requirements. Properly installed, high‑efficiency equipment often qualifies for the most incentives.
What to expect in a professional written quote
A complete HVAC installation estimate should include:
- Detailed scope of work and system description (brand, model, SEER/HSPF).
- Results summary of Manual J load calculation and ductwork assessment.
- Itemized costs for labor, equipment, ductwork modifications, permits, and disposal.
- Estimated timeline for the project and inspection milestones.
- Warranty coverage details and manufacturer registration responsibilities.
- Any financing options or notes about potential rebates.
Providing transparent documentation helps homeowners compare bids and ensures you know exactly what’s included.
